How central and peripheral vision influence focal and ambient processing during scene viewing
Jatheesh Srikantharajah1,2, Colin Ellard1,3
1Department of Psychology, University of Waterloo, Waterloo, Canada.
Central and peripheral vision play distinct roles in scene processing. This study shows that even with restricted vision, the brain transitions from ambient to focal processing during scene viewing.
Area of Science:
- Cognitive Psychology
- Neuroscience
- Visual Perception
Background:
- Scene processing involves ambient (peripheral) and focal (central) visual modes.
- Ambient vision aids spatial navigation, while focal vision details salient areas.
- A transition from ambient to focal processing occurs over time during scene viewing.
Purpose of the Study:
- To investigate how central and peripheral vision influence eye movements.
- To examine the transition from ambient to focal processing under visual field restrictions.
- To understand the distinct contributions of central and peripheral vision in scene comprehension.
Main Methods:
- Utilized a gaze-contingent protocol to manipulate visual field input.
- Restricted visual field to either central or peripheral vision.
- Participants freely viewed scenes for 20 seconds while eye movements were recorded.
Main Results:
- Fixation durations were shorter with central vision restriction compared to normal vision.
- Peripheral vision resulted in longer fixations during later stages of processing.
- The transition from ambient to focal processing occurred irrespective of visual field restriction.
Conclusions:
- Both central and peripheral vision are crucial for the dynamic shift in processing during scene viewing.
- The visual system adapts to maintain a transition from ambient to focal processing, even with limited input.
- Findings highlight the specialized and interactive roles of central and peripheral vision in scene perception.
